Senior or Principal Biostatistician – Leading CRO – Homebased – Spain

We have recently partnered with an award winning CRO, who are looking for an experienced Principal Statistician (or Senior looking to move into Principal), to join their successful study delivery team, any area of specialism considered.

What you will be a Success
  • Leading Biostatistics and Programming activities for a program of studies with moderate complexity and / or high value and impact for the organization.
  • Planning, monitoring, organizing, and reviewing activities of biostatisticians and programmers working on the assigned program of studies.
  • Ensuring the timely, budget-compliant delivery of individual studies and integrated analyses to the required quality standards.
  • Maintaining consistency across studies within the program.
  • Providing strategic oversight and direction, with a focus on optimal resource allocation and effective team performance.
  • Leveraging your regulatory interaction experience to ensure compliance with regulatory standards and contribute to submissions and responses to regulatory inquiries.
Desirable Experience
  • Providing biostatistical input into the design of clinical programs, including protocol input such as study design, sample size calculations, and patient randomization schemes.
  • Contributing to statistical aspects of case report form (CRF) design.
  • Reviewing project database structures, edit checks, and data management coding conventions.
  • Preparing statistical analysis plans (SAP), defining derived data, and designing statistical tables, figures, and data listings for clinical summary reports.
  • Conducting statistical analysis, interpreting data, and reporting results.
  • Writing and reviewing statistical methods sections of integrated study reports.
  • Supporting responses to regulatory questions on program design, labelling claims, and regulatory submissions.
  • Participating in presentations at client and investigator meetings.
  • Preparing biostatistics input for research proposals, defending proposals, and presenting at marketing meetings with prospective clients.
Key Qualifications and Skills
  • M.S. or Ph.D. degree in statistics, biostatistics, or a related field.
  • Strong experience in biostatistics or a related field, particularly in clinical trials and statistical analysis.
  • Proven track record of leading Biostatistics and Programming activities for complex, high-value programs.
  • Excellent leadership, coaching, and mentorship skills.
  • In-depth knowledge of clinical trials methodology, regulatory requirements, and statistical software packages (e.g., SAS).
  • Strong communication and collaboration skills, with the ability to present complex data and analysis to diverse stakeholders.
